1.2 ACKNOWLEDGMENTS. You acknowledge that:
- 1.2.1 you recognize that, like any other business, the nature of the business that an Extreme Art Studio Business conducts may, and probably will, evolve and change over time;
- 1.2.2 attracting customers for the Extreme Art Studio Business will require you to make consistent marketing efforts in your community through various methods, including media advertising, direct mail advertising, networking, and display and use of promotional materials;
1.2.3 retaining students for the Extreme Art Studio Business will require you to have a high level of customer service and adhere strictly to the System and our System Standards, and to commit to maintain System Standards (as defined in Section 4.2);
1.2.4 in all of their dealings with you, our officers, directors, employees and agents act only in a representative, and not in an individual, capacity and that business dealings between you and them as a result of this Franchise Agreement are deemed to be only between you and us;
1.2.5 you have represented to us, to induce our entry into this Franchise Agreement, that all statements you have made and all materials you have given us are accurate and complete and that you have made no misrepresentations or material omissions in obtaining the franchise;
1.2.6 you understand and accept that this Franchise Agreement's terms and covenants are reasonably necessary for us to maintain our high standards of quality and service and to protect and preserve the goodwill of the Marks;
1.2.7 we have the right to restrict your sources of products and services and require you to sell certain products, as provided in various sections of this Franchise Agreement, including Section 8.3 below; and
1.2.8 you alone will exercise day-to-day control over all operations, activities and elements of the Extreme Art Studio Business, and that under no circumstance shall we do so or be deemed to do so.

What This Means (2024 FDD)
According to the 2024 Extreme Art Studio Franchise Disclosure Document, the franchisee acknowledges that the terms and covenants within the franchise agreement are reasonably necessary. This is to ensure that Extreme Art Studio can maintain its standards for quality and service. These standards also protect and preserve the goodwill associated with the brand's trademarks.
This acknowledgment signifies the franchisee's understanding that adhering to the agreement is crucial for maintaining the brand's reputation and customer expectations. By agreeing to these terms, franchisees commit to upholding the standards that contribute to the overall success and positive image of the Extreme Art Studio franchise system.
